Where to Use with Caution
While the Dear Santa I Can Explain - Christmas SVG is versatile, there are certain situations where extra care is needed to ensure quality results:
- Small Hoop Sizes: If you plan to use this on a patch or small item, you may need to simplify or resize parts of the design. Tiny lettering can become illegible if not properly adjusted.
- Textured or Stretchy Fabrics: Designs with fine details don’t translate well onto knits or heavily textured materials. You’ll want to review stitch density and possibly switch to a more forgiving fill stitch pattern.
- Dark Fabric Backgrounds: The default thread colors may blend in too much. Always check for contrast and consider switching to white or light-colored threads for better visibility.
- Layered Garments: Placing this design on a layered hoodie or jacket can cause misalignment or shadowing effects. A single-layer garment is usually the safest bet.
- Products Subject to Frequent Washing: Dense stitching areas may pill or fade faster. Opt for high-quality threads and reinforce with proper backing if necessary.
Design Notes for Maximum Impact
Before jumping into production, here are some practical tips to keep in mind when using the Dear Santa I Can Explain - Christmas SVG:
- Test on Scrap Fabric: Always run a test piece before finalizing any project. This helps identify issues with alignment, color choice, or stitch behavior.
- Review Thread Contrast: Especially important for dark or light-toned backgrounds. Don’t assume the default thread colors will work—preview them in black and white mockups first.
- Inspect Stitch Density: Dense stitch areas can lead to distortion or fabric damage. Adjust settings depending on the fabric type and desired outcome.
- Check Hoop Size Requirements: Although specific dimensions aren't provided, always confirm whether the design needs a larger hoop for stability. This is crucial for commercial embroidery runs.
- Use Proper Stabilizer: Depending on the fabric, you may need tear-away, cut-away, or wash-away stabilizers to prevent shifting and puckering.
